Ron, a toddler, takes a picture and puts it to the receiver of a phone in order to "show" it to his grandmother. This example illustrates:
a) disoriented attachment.
b) conservation.
c) object permanence.
d) egocentrism.
ANS: D, In Piaget's theory, egocentrism is the inability to take another person's point of view.
